CBN Dedicated To Supporting Enterprises, Diversification  – Director


The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) is firmly committed to backing businesses and the diversification of the economy through the provision of grants and interventions.

Yesterday, at the CBN fair, which took place at the International Conference Centre, Gombe, Gombe State, Dr Isa Abdulmumin, the bank’s director of corporate communication, affirmed this.

Representing the bank, Mr Esu Imo, the assistant director of the department, said that as a responsible and responsive entity, CBN is enthusiastic about assisting businesses and fostering diversification by means of several interventions in sectors such as agriculture, health, manufacturing, and other pivotal areas of the economy.

He shared that the purpose of the fair was to raise awareness among the public about how the bank’s interventions can bolster their businesses and contribute to Nigeria’s economy, ultimately encouraging them to seek the grants.

“The fair is designed as a platform for engaging with the public on the policies and strategic interventions of the Central Bank of Nigeria towards achieving sustainable economic development in Nigeria.

“The bank will also continuously introduce proactive and innovative policies to ensure that all economic sub-sectors receive the necessary support,” he assured.

The controller of the Gombe State branch of the CBN, Shehu Alhaji Goringo, represented by a principal officer of the bank, Abdullahi Baba Isah, added that the bank’s mission is to be proactive in providing a stable framework for Nigeria’s economic development.

To achieve this objective, CBN has implemented commendable interventions such as the ABP, CACS, RSSF, HSI, AgSMEIS, TCF, and others to expand the number of beneficiaries involved in various ventures.

“This fair will offer a unique opportunity to delve into the operations of the Central Bank of Nigeria, gain an understanding of the challenges faced, and exchange knowledge and best practices. It will also provide an invaluable platform for networking, collaboration, and forging new partnerships,” he stated.
